The type of video board or connecting cable used may not allow for correct displays
Set H.POSITION, V.POSITION, CLOCK and PHASE.
When a signal has been input with a vertical frequency of greater than 60Hz, it may not be possible to obtain
smooth display of animated images in some cases.
The monitor differentiates the signal modes according to the horizontal and vertical frequencies and the
horizontal and vertical sync signal polarities. Note that different signals having all these elements alike may
be handled as the same signal.
Use of this monitor with the input signal timings specified below is recommended. A predefined setting may
not be reproduced correctly with an extremely long front porch or back porch or with an extremely short data
display time.
